Know the Symptoms and Risk Factors. A Pap smear is NOT a test for ovarian cancer; it detects cervical cancer. WHO GETS OVARIAN CANCER? All women are at risk for ovarian cancer, but some are at higher risk:. Women with a family or personal history of ovarian or breast cancer. Women who have never been pregnant or given birth. Learn More About the Foundation. Ovarian Cancer Coalition of Central South Carolina was created as an organization to educate women about this disease that continues to be a leading cause of death in women in the United States. At this time, many women diagnosed with ovarian cancer have advanced disease and require prolonged medical treatment. We at the foundation would like to see this change so that fewer women have advanced disease and that all women have access to awareness information.

Love You So Much, A Shared Memoir. More than thirty thousand women are diagnosed with ovarian cancer each year in North America and the UK alone. Any of them could have written about her cancer experience, and many have. What is unique about this book is that it is the shared story of a mother and daughter, each of them writing from her unique perspective about coping with cancer as life moves forward in unpredictable ways.
